

Denise Margaret Betoski, age 82 of Chapin, SC, formerly of Hillman, MI, passed away peacefully on March 21, 2023 at home surrounded by her loved ones. She was a caring wife, mother, grandmother, sister, friend and devout Catholic.
Denise was born in Detroit, MI on September 12, 1940 to Cyril (Curley) and Ada (Shields) Hubert. She graduated from Hillman High School (Salutatorian) and received an Associates in Accounting degree from Saginaw Valley Business Institute.
Denise was married to her loving husband of 61 years, Edwin Betoski. They were married on October 7, 1961 at St Mary’s Catholic Church in Alpena, MI. They began their married life together in Saginaw, MI then moved to Hillman, MI in 1962 where they raised their family in a lovely home on Long Lake. Denise was a member of the Hillman School Board of Education and the St. Augustine Catholic Church St. Vincent DePaul Society. In 1983, Edwin and Denise moved to Clemson, SC then to Irmo, SC and lived there until 2006. From 2006-2016, they lived in Sevierville, TN at which time the couple lost everything in a catastrophic forest fire. For the past 7 years, they have called Chapin, SC their home.
Denise was a proud Broker/Owner of Century 21 franchises in Hillman, Atlanta and Lewiston for many years while residing in Hillman. After moving to South Carolina, she worked as an account supervisor for Wilbur Smith Engineers in Columbia, then as a sales associate at the Liberty Store in Dollywood while living in Sevierville. Denise enjoyed spending quality time with loved ones, quilting, puzzling, reading, and playing solitaire on her iPad.
Denise was preceded in death by her parents, Cyril and Ada Hubert and her sister Janice. She is survived by her husband Edwin, her son Joseph (Deborah) Betoski, her daughter Tamara (Joseph) Simpson, her grandchildren (Joseph Jr, Bradley, Jonathan and Emily), sister Judy (Herman) Elkie, nephews (Todd and Aaron) and niece Renee.
